Quetta Gladiators: The Pakistan Super League has become one of the most popular T20 leagues in the cricket world right now. This competition features big names from around the world. That is why it is also among the most competitive cricket tournaments that take place every year. Quetta Gladiators, on the other hand, is one of six teams competing in this tournament.
They had also won the PSL title in 2019, when they beat the Peshawar Zalmi in the finals. Apart from winning, Quetta finished second in the first two seasons of the league in 2016 and 2017. In 2016, they lost to Islamabad United, while in 2017, they lost to Peshawar Zalmi. And in this article, we will cover the list of lowest PSL totals for Quetta in the tournament’s history.
3. Quetta Gladiators (98/9) vs Lahore Qalandars in 2020
The third lowest total by the Quetta Gladiators came in the 2020 season. It was the 21st game of the tournament against Lahore Qalandars at Lahore Stadium. Lahore won the toss and chose to bowl first. Batting first, Quetta had a horrible start with the bat. They lost their first six wickets for just 21 runs in the powerplay. That totally broke the momentum. However, they tried hard to reach the 100-run mark.
But in the end, they only scored 98/9 in 20 overs, which is their third lowest total. Sohail Khan made 32 runs and had the highest score. Interestingly, 15 runs came from extras, which was the third-highest score for their team. In reply, Lahore did tumble a bit, losing both openers for 32 runs. But they didn’t lose another wicket and won the game by scoring 100/2 in 11.35 overs.
2. Quetta Gladiators (90 all out) vs Peshawar Zalmi in 2017
Quetta Gladiators registered their second-lowest total in the PSL during a chase. It came in the 2017 season when they faced Peshawar Zalmi in the final of the tournament at Lahore. Both teams ended the group stage on top and reached the finals of the season. It started with Quetta winning the toss and putting Peshawar to bat first. Batting first, Peshawar found it hard on that pitch and scored a below-par total.
They scored 148/6 in 20 overs, led by Kamran Akmal (40) and skipper Darren Sammy (28*). It wasn’t a good total for the finals of the tournament and looked in favour of Quetta. But what happened next was just incredible for the Peshawar Zalmi. They froze the Quetta batters and prevented them from scoring from the first over. Quetta lost their first five wickets for just 37 runs and got all out for 90 runs in 16.3 overs to lose the final of the season. Peshawar won their maiden PSL title.
1. Quetta Gladiators (73 all out) vs Multan Sultans in 2021
Quetta Gladiators made their lowest PSL total in the 2021 season. It was the game against the Multan Sultans in Abu Dhabi, and Quetta won the toss and chose to bowl first. Multan started well with a 72 runs for the first wicket partnership. Shan Masood led the way with a 73 off 42. In the end, a cameo from Johnson Charles of 24-ball 47 helped Multan reach a competitive total of 183/5 in their 20 overs.
Chasing the target, Quetta had a small partnership for the first wicket of 27 runs. But from 27 for none, they lost their ten wickets for just 46 runs and got all out for 73 runs in 12.1 overs to register their lowest and the PSL’s second lowest total. They lost the game by a massive margin of 110 runs.
Lowest score in PSL by Quetta Gladiators
Score | Overs | Inns | Against | Venue | Date |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
73 | 12.1 | 2 | Sultans | Abu Dhabi | 16 Jun 2021 |
90 | 16.3 | 2 | Zalmi | Lahore | 5 Mar 2017 |
98/9 | 20.0 | 1 | Qalandars | Lahore | 7 Mar 2020 |
102 | 15.4 | 1 | Sultans | Sharjah | 3 Mar 2018 |
106 | 19.1 | 1 | Qalandars | Dubai (DSC) | 27 Feb 2019 |
110 | 18.5 | 1 | MS | Multan | 15 Feb 2023 |
121 | 18.2 | 1 | Kings | Karachi | 20 Feb 2021 |
128 | 20.0 | 1 | Zalmi | Dubai (DSC) | 25 Feb 2017 |
128 | 15.5 | 2 | Sultans | Lahore | 18 Feb 2022 |
129 | 18.0 | 1 | Zalmi | Sharjah | 14 Feb 2016 |
130/9 | 20.0 | 2 | Kings | Dubai (DSC) | 23 Feb 2018 |
